Open main menu

UESPWiki β

UESPWiki:Upgrade History

< UESPWiki

If you have any feedback on a particular upgrade, please add it to this page's discussion.

20 May 2024Edit

  • Banned the Amazon subnets:
  • 3.0.0.0/8
  • 13.0.0.0/8
  • 18.0.0.0/8
  • 52.0.0.0/8
which were ignoring robots.txt on content3 and having a combined request rate more than 500 req/sec for extended periods (this is intended to be temporary). -- Daveh (talk) 13:33, 20 May 2024 (UTC)

14 May 2024Edit

  • Banned the Amazonbot with iptables from all content servers using the IPs 23.22.35.0/24, 3.224.220.0/24, 52.70.240.0/24 due to continued abuse causing page load issues. -- Daveh (talk) 13:48, 14 May 2024 (UTC)
  • Redirected all requests from tusw.net and subdomains to be 404 errors. -- Daveh (talk) 13:48, 14 May 2024 (UTC)
  • Updated the robots.txt file to include all Special:* pages due to issues with crawler bots causing page loading issues. -- Daveh (talk) 13:48, 14 May 2024 (UTC)

5 April 2024Edit

  • Removed ipblocks from shared tables for Fallout wiki, as MW broke the functionality by adding a comment table that's internally shared among several tables but not externally shareable. This produces anomalies in the earlier versions after the change, outright breaking shared blocks in later versions. For now, it seems to work for the language-variant UESPs, but blocking on CS was failing to block on Fallout. When time permits, I'll rework the bot job that maintains the bulk blocks so that it'll maintain all wikis in the same job, but since it works one-by-one atm, I'm only doing changing the sharing on FO. Once the job's reworked, I'll unshare the table for the language variants as well. Robin Hood(talk) 20:54, 5 April 2024 (UTC)

20 March 2024Edit

  • Updated all SSL certs for uesp.net and m.uesp.net domains. -- Daveh (talk) 13:41, 20 March 2024 (UTC)

21 February 2024Edit

  • Updated the PCRE libraries on content1/2/3 from 8.32 to 8.45. -- Daveh (talk) 16:34, 21 February 2024 (UTC)

29 January 2024Edit

  • Created new group for employees to facilitate managing rights that AKB, ThalJ, and any future employees require that don't fit readily into any other groups. Populated the group with Daveh, AKB, and ThalJ, then restricted all future changes to Daveh alone. Robin Hood(talk) 03:38, 29 January 2024 (UTC)
  • Created new group for interface editors to better prepare for permissions changes coming in MediaWiki 1.32. See User Group Rights. Robin Hood(talk) 03:38, 29 January 2024 (UTC)

19 January 2024Edit

  • Uploaded new X and Facebook icons to images/icons for sidebar. Robin Hood(talk) 02:33, 19 January 2024 (UTC)

16 January 2024Edit

  • Moved the ESO build editor and related components to load static content from esolog-static and esobuilds-static subdomains. -- Daveh (talk) 15:36, 16 January 2024 (UTC)
  • Moved the esolog-static and esobuilds-static subdomains to be Cloudflare cached. -- Daveh (talk) 15:36, 16 January 2024 (UTC)

11 January 2024Edit

  • Fixed issue with MetaTemplate that caused some pages to not be cached in the parser cache causing them to be continually re-parsed whenever requested. -- Daveh (talk) 17:13, 12 January 2024 (UTC)

27 October 2023Edit

  • Tweaked Varnish config to try and improve cache hit rate for anonymous users (previously hit a cap around 55%). -- Daveh (talk) 18:41, 27 October 2023 (UTC)
  • Note: This was reverted shortly afterwards due to issues serving cached documents to logged in users.

11 October 2023Edit

  • Switched over to a new db1 database write server. -- Daveh (talk) 16:56, 11 October 2023 (UTC)

5 July 2023Edit

  • Updated MediaWiki to 1.30. -- Daveh (talk) 13:44, 5 July 2023 (UTC)

4 July 2023Edit

  • Upgraded MariaDB on backup1 to 10.3. -- Daveh (talk) 20:54, 4 July 2023 (UTC)

21 June 2023Edit

  • Animated WEBP images will no longer have animated thumbnails to prevent a reocurring page load/timeout issue. -- Daveh (talk) 16:42, 21 June 2023 (UTC)

8 June 2023Edit

  • Added WikiMedia Commons as WMCommons to interwiki table. Robin Hood(talk) 01:52, 9 June 2023 (UTC)

7 June 2023Edit

  • Commented out image resizing in extensions/MobileFrontend/resources/skins.minerva.content.styles/images.less (lines 52-57) as it was causing resizing of some thumbnails on Skyrim:Specialty Gear. Robin Hood(talk) 02:51, 7 June 2023 (UTC)

2 March 2023Edit

  • Updated the SSL cert for all uesp.net domains. -- Daveh (talk) 15:43, 1 March 2023 (UTC)

15 December 2022Edit

30 September 2022Edit

  • Reverted change on content2 from yesterday due to random Apache crashes (no obvious cause). -- Daveh (talk) 14:05, 30 September 2022 (UTC)

29 September 2022Edit

  • Enabled HTTP2 for Nginx on squid1. -- Daveh (talk) 17:50, 29 September 2022 (UTC)
  • Enabled HTTP2 for the wiki on content2 (see User:Daveh/HTTP2). -- Daveh (talk) 17:12, 29 September 2022 (UTC)

22 September 2022Edit

  • Upgraded Lighttpd to 1.4.59 to enable HTTP2. -- Daveh (talk) 17:05, 22 September 2022 (UTC)

5 September 2022Edit

  • Tweaked the mobile skin in order for default preferences to be displayed (including Patreon). -- Daveh (talk) 20:14, 5 September 2022 (UTC)

28 July 2022Edit

  • Disabled MetaTemplate on SFWiki since it was causing errors and is about to be replaced by Riven anyway. The remaining non-Riven functions likely don't work under MW 1.35. Robin Hood(talk) 02:00, 28 July 2022 (UTC)
    • Re-enabled, but with the MetaTemplate functions that Riven took over disabled, like on UESP. Despite MediaWiki's purported plan, it seems at least some of the parser functions are working as intended. Whether or not they are, they're at least preventing raw code from being displayed on-screen. Robin Hood(talk) 03:32, 28 July 2022 (UTC)

25 July 2022Edit

  • Moved ElasticSearch index from content2 to search1. Was re-indexed from scratch last week. -- Daveh (talk) 14:48, 25 July 2022 (UTC)

10 July 2022Edit

  • (content3 only) '/includes/jobqueue/JobQueue.php': Temporarily set job queue maximum attempts in constructor to 20 instead of the normal 3 to clear out a large number of abandoned jobs that were stuck. These are likely fallout from the Riven issues a few days ago. Will return to normal 3 once job queue is empty. Robin Hood(talk) 22:51, 10 July 2022 (UTC)

5 May 2022Edit

  • Installed the Imagick PHP extension in content1/2/3 for PHP 5.6, 7.1 and 7.4. -- Daveh (talk) 15:33, 5 May 2022 (UTC)

3 May 2022Edit

  • Manually modified resources/src/mediawiki/mediawiki.js on content1/2/3 according to this patch to fix a JS error on mobile when trying to run user scripts. -- Daveh (talk) 16:16, 3 May 2022 (UTC)

15 April 2022Edit

  • Moved all image/file services off the existing files1 server to the new files1 server. -- Daveh (talk) 16:39, 15 April 2022 (UTC)

17 February 2022Edit

  • Updated all SSL certificates for the uesp.net domain on content1/2/3, files1, and squid1. -- Daveh (talk) 15:30, 17 February 2022 (UTC)

11 February 2022Edit

  • Started using PHP 7.1 for the wiki on content1. -- Daveh (talk) 15:09, 11 February 2022 (UTC)
  • Scribunto extension installed. -- Daveh (talk) 15:30, 11 February 2022 (UTC)

10 February 2022Edit

  • Started using PHP 7.1 for the wiki on content2. -- Daveh (talk) 19:00, 10 February 2022 (UTC)

9 February 2022Edit

  • Upgraded to MediaWiki 1.28.3. -- Daveh (talk) 20:56, 9 February 2022 (UTC)
  • Started PHP 7.1 on content1/2 FPM on port 9000 and PHP 7.4 on content1/2 on port 9003. Was already running on content3. -- Daveh (talk) 20:56, 9 February 2022 (UTC)
  • Installed the WikiEditor extension. -- Daveh (talk) 21:31, 9 February 2022 (UTC)

27 November 2021Edit

  • Fixed issue in MetaTemplate that was causing server side errors when previewing a page that doesn't yet exist. -- Daveh (talk) 13:58, 27 November 2021 (UTC)

6 October 2021Edit

  • Installed the PageImages extension. Started the process of refreshing links. -- Daveh (talk) 17:23, 6 October 2021 (UTC)

13 September 2021Edit

  • Made a custom 404 handler for images.uesp.net/thumb/... to dynamically create thumbnails of any size (up to the image size) upon request. -- Daveh (talk) 20:51, 13 September 2021 (UTC)

7 September 2021Edit

  • Set the $wgMFContentNamespace variable for the MobileFrontEnd extension so random page on mobile would actually be random and not just from the main namespace. -- Daveh (talk) 13:15, 7 September 2021 (UTC)

30 August 2021Edit

  • Installed the experimental search-highlighter plugin on ElasticSearch. -- Daveh (talk) 16:51, 30 August 2021 (UTC)

8 August 2021Edit

  • Fixed the Patroller extension from crashing (manually replaced the old wgMessage() function with wfMessage()). -- Daveh (talk) 14:32, 20 August 2021 (UTC)

25 June 2021Edit

  • extensions/UsersEditCount/UsersEditCount_body.php: Excluded bot group by default. Will add visible options for this later. Robin Hood(talk) 22:06, 25 June 2021 (UTC)

24 June 2021Edit

  • Finished upgrading DB2 with SSDs. Average random read rate from disk increased by x30 over the old HDDs. -- Daveh (talk) 18:20, 24 June 2021 (UTC)

21 June 2021Edit

  • Removed all phpinfo.php files. Can be re-enabled upon request for development if needed. -- Daveh (talk) 18:50, 21 June 2021 (UTC)

3 June 2021Edit

  • Added correct SVG/SVGZ mime types to lighttpd config on files1. -- Daveh (talk) 14:47, 3 June 2021 (UTC)

19 May 2021Edit

  • Gadgets/includes/MediaWikiGadgetsDefinitionRepo.php: Added missing case near the end that was preventing gadgets from being hidden when requested. Robin Hood(talk) 10:21, 19 May 2021 (UTC)

12 May 2021Edit

  • MobileFrontend/resources/skins.minerva.content.styles/hacks.less: Commented out the &.infobox section, which was causing several formatting issues on mobile. Robin Hood(talk) 17:20, 12 May 2021 (UTC)

3 May 2021Edit

  • Turned off the query cache on db1/db2. No noticeable effect on wiki load times or ESO log load times observed. -- Daveh (talk) 13:05, 3 May 2021 (UTC)

8 Mar 2021Edit

  • Replaced InstantCommons version of UploadWizard's tutorial image with a local one and disabled InstantCommons. Robin Hood(talk) 21:29, 8 March 2021 (UTC)

1 Mar 2021Edit

  • Installed the Upload Wizard extension on content1/2/3/dev. Pretty much default settings until otherwise needed. -- Daveh (talk) 14:47, 1 March 2021 (UTC)

10 Feb 2021Edit

  • Tweaked base redirects from uesp.net and www.uesp.net to default to HTTPS and forward automatically to the Main Page. -- Daveh (talk) 18:15, 10 February 2021 (UTC)

11 Jan 2021Edit

  • Upgraded TeamSpeak3 server to 3.13.3 and restarted (was not running, assumed to be crashed). -- Daveh (talk) 21:29, 11 January 2021 (UTC)

1 Jan 2021Edit

  • Added dev as an interwiki link. Robin Hood(talk) 06:21, 1 January 2021 (UTC)

ArchivesEdit